THE EFFECTIVENESS OF GUIDED INQUIRY LEARNING OF INTEGRATED SCIENCE TO IMPROVE STUDENT’S COMPETENCE Usmeldi, Usmeldi; Amini, Risda; Suyatna, Agus

Natural Science is one of the subjects in Junior High School (SMP). Preliminary survey shows that many (65%) of students who have not finished learning science. The subject matter of science is not yet integrated. Teacher centered learning. Therefore, it is carried out an integrated science learning based on guided inquiry. The study aims to determine the effectiveness of integrated IPA learning based on guided inquiry to improve the competence of learners. This research uses quasi experiment method with pretest-posttest group control design. The subjects of the study were students of eight grades at SMP Negeri 24 Padang. Data were collected using observation sheets, learning outcome test, skill assessment sheets, and attitude questionnaires. The result of the research indicates that the learning of integrated science based on guided inquiry is effectively to improve the student’s competence, based on: (1) Mastery learning of has been achieved by most (87.5%) students on knowledge competence, 96.9% on skills and 100% on attitude competence. (2) The improvement of student’s competency on experiment class including high category on knowledge domain, (3) Average competence of experiment class is higher than control class. (4) The effect of the implementation of integrated science based on guided inquiry to the student’s competence including large categories. (5) Student response to the implementation of learning is very good category.

Media Kokami berpengaruh kuat terhadap keterampilan berpikir kreatif dengan rb=0,632 dan media Kokami berpengaruh sedang terhadap aktivitas belajar dengan rb=0,522. Abstract_______________________________________________________________The use of instructional media in a learning activity is necessary because one of its purposes is to help some unclear communication between teacher and students. Hence Kokami is one of media that can be used through games and discussions to improve students’ cognitive abilities and learning activities in the classroom. This research aims to determine the effect of Kokami media towards students’ creative thinking skill and learning activities on the theme material of chemicals in life. This was an experimental research with quasi-experimental design. It was conducted at SMP Negeri 32 Semarang with eighth grade students as research subjects. The result of the difference in means of creative thinking skills obtained tcount = 3.853, while ttable = 1.671 so it means that the means of creative thinking skills of experiment group is higher than the control group. The means difference of learning activity obtained tcount = 3.937, while ttable = 1.671 so it means that the means of learning activity experiment group is higher than the control group.  Therefore it can be concluded that Kokami media strongly influence students’ creative thinking skills with rb = 0.632 and moderately influence students’ learning activities with rb = 0.522.
